By severely limiting carbs and increasing fat consumption, the body enters a metabolic state called ketosis.

One of the primary benefits of the Keto Diet is its capacity to support weight loss.|By eliminating carbs, the body starts burning fat for energy, causing noticeable weight loss.|Additionally, numerous practitioners of the Ketogenic Diet report increased energy levels and sharper mental focus.|A further advantage is the diet's potential to lower blood sugar and insulin levels, helpful for people with type 2 diabetes.|By emphasizing quality fats and proteins, the Ketogenic Diet can also enhance general health.}

Despite its effectiveness, there are some typical pitfalls that can hinder progress.|One major error is insufficient fat intake, which is essential to enter and maintain ketosis.|Another common mistake is consuming excess carbs, even from natural sources like fruits and vegetables.|Also, not drinking enough water can result in dehydration, as the Keto Diet has a diuretic effect.|In conclusion, failing to track macronutrients can hinder entering ketosis, thereby lowering its effectiveness.}

The Ketogenic more info Diet's science is based on altering the body's main energy source.|By cutting carbs and eating more fat, the body initiates ketosis, where it burns fat for energy instead of glucose.|Studies reveal that the Keto Diet is effective in losing weight, improving insulin sensitivity, and lowering disease risk factors.|Caloric deficit is key to weight loss, but the Ketogenic Diet helps by lowering hunger and balancing blood sugar levels.
